In contrast to unarmored fiber optic installations with innerduct or conduit, the use of armored cable can reduce installation costs by 50% or more for both materials and labor.

 


Available from 12 to 144 fibers in increments of 12 and in custom lengths, Plug and Play fiber armored cabling can be configured according to user needs to meet their specific requirements and to have high-density, high-performance fiber connections available exactly where they are needed.

The OM3 and OM4 multimode MTP fiber cables are available in both armored and unarmored options and have passed independent third-party testing conducted by Experior Labs, confirming the capacity and performance margins for 40Gb/s and 100Gb/s in accordance with the latest IEC 1280-4-1 Edition 2 and TIA/EIA-455-171A standards.


These IEC and TIA/EIA testing procedures utilize the new Encircled Flux methods, which limit the negative impact on the accuracy of multimode fiber insertion loss and return loss results. Compliance with Encircled Flux reduces test variability by 75% compared to previous testing methods, helping to eliminate false pass results that can degrade overall network performance. These more accurate methods indicate performance margins of up to 60% over specifications for all tested Siemon products.


To ensure these high performance levels are maintained in every Plug and Play assembly, Siemon performs a 100% automated inspection of all fiber interfaces in accordance with IEC 61300-3-30 Ed 1.0 to limit contaminants and defects that degrade system performance. Siemon also tests all its Plug and Play components for insertion loss and return loss in both directions at 850nm and 1300nm wavelengths and ships the test results with each component.
